About This Item
New York: St. Martin's Press, 1979. 1st UK. Hardcover. Very Good/Very Good. 201 pages, Foxing on edges, front and rear dust jacket flaps, tear rear dust jack flap, b/w illustrations throughout. Slight bumping on bottom spine. New perspective on the archaeology of the British Isles. Record # 30057
